The past few months in Church we have been studying 1 Peter. Below is the passage we where studying today (NIV)

Dear friends, do not be surprised at the painful trial you are suffering, as though something strange were happening to you. 13But rejoice that you participate in the sufferings of Christ, so that you may be overjoyed when his glory is revealed. 14If you are insulted because of the name of Christ, you are blessed, for the Spirit of glory and of God rests on you. 15If you suffer, it should not be as a murderer or thief or any other kind of criminal, or even as a meddler. 16However, if you suffer as a Christian, do not be ashamed, but praise God that you bear that name. 17For it is time for judgment to begin with the family of God; and if it begins with us, what will the outcome be for those who do not obey the gospel of God? 18And,
"If it is hard for the righteous to be saved,
what will become of the ungodly and the sinner?"[a]
19So then, those who suffer according to God's will should commit themselves to their faithful Creator and continue to do good.

Just wanted to know your feedback on this.

Our elder had read a letter out from a lady who is in prison because of her faith. The prison guards ask her everyday if her God is worth it and her reply is always yes.

I wonder as we get things easy here, would we have the courage to see our loved ones murdered for there faith or ourselves put in prison for our faith. I know some people think it will not be long till things are like that here in our own country.

What do you think?

I think we need to look at suffering and persecution separately sometimes.
We might not suffer in the way that others do, but persecution is getting to be more and more common here.
I get regular email news letter from CCON, and they have so many cases on their books, from teachers/doctors/nurses being sacked to churches having noise abatement orders slapped on them.
Persecution, it seems, is a growth industry in this country [You must be registered and logged in to see this image.]
